Output e2a29b537b8669f60427c1fe1d4bb496c41093fa9804b720803195ab8b95b151:3

value
20791365
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45695ed0d5d5a9981c606ed6d02c618ca0aa63d3 OP_EQUAL
address
3822n3PX99iJV2ppuykSTG3yDJv1stvnuZ
transaction
e2a29b537b8669f60427c1fe1d4bb496c41093fa9804b720803195ab8b95b151
confirmations
299931
spent
true